Output 7fda2170809f26ee837e7fc24dd96662401e0e36c85e51c9d67158be13b9d47f:25

value
8286107
script pubkey
OP_0 OP_PUSHBYTES_20 53f1a9887c401b39316b174abb8a32e641fc25d0
address
bc1q20c6nzrugqdnjvttza9thz3jueqlcfwsattdqh
transaction
7fda2170809f26ee837e7fc24dd96662401e0e36c85e51c9d67158be13b9d47f
confirmations
63930
spent
true